Downtown Fernandina Beach is a full-blown adventure when you see it from a kid’s point of view. Every corner holds a treasure, and every storefront is just a sample of what’s to come inside. A simple stroll turns into a day packed with discovery, treats, and a little bit of sea-faring magic.
Start your adventure with something yummy. Head over to Vintage Donuts and build your own cake donut masterpiece—start with your icing, then choose a topping, and finally, add a drizzle. Boom! Part breakfast, part creativity, and all delicious.
Next, play a game called Find the pirate. Honestly, you never know where you might see a random pirate on Centre Street, but we do know where two always stand guard. Located just outside the historic Palace Saloon, one pirate keeps watch over Centre Street while another is waiting to be discovered outside Corner Copia (the store specializing in pirate souvenirs). Two pirates, one mission: can your crew spot them both?
From there, wander toward the waterfront and take on a counting challenge—how many shrimp boats can you see in the harbor? Fernandina Beach is known as the “Shrimping Capital of the World,” and those boats aren’t just part of the scenery. They’re part of the island’s story.
Speaking of history, take a step back in time with a visit to the Amelia Island Museum of History. With interactive exhibits and stories of pirates, explorers, and shrimpers, it’s history told in a way that captures kids’ imaginations, and maybe even sparks a few questions.
Of course, no kid-powered day is complete without a sweet adventure. Hmmm. Will it be the old-fashioned charm of Cinnamon Bear Country Store, the fudge made with love at Fernandina’s Fantastic Fudge, or will Nana Teresas’s Bake Shop have that special treat you’re looking for? (Pro tip: there’s no wrong answer here.)
For a quieter moment, step inside The Book Loft to hunt for a story set right here on Amelia Island. Who knows? You might just find a pirate tale that brings the island’s history to life in a whole new way.
Time to burn off some energy with a round of putt-putt at Gregor MacGregor’s Mini Links & Drinks—a lush, garden course that’s as entertaining as it is challenging. Or, switch things up with a roll (or two) at Duck Pinz, where miniature bowling means big-time fun for all. Start a family competition at either of these two spots.
Before the day winds down, take your kid’s adventure to the next level. Climb aboard Amelia Island Pirate Voyages for a swashbuckling good time on the water. Complete with booming cannons, treasure, good music, and a lively crew of real pirates, this is the kind of experience kids will be talking about long after the ship docks, and long after they get home.
